Opportunity Details

Joining our central contact centre, you will play a key role in supporting our customers by providing them with exceptional service when they call in by telephone or email us with their queries. You will receive training on two of our business lines – Savings and Omni Capital Retail Finance.

Our Savings customers might be calling to find out more about our products and to better understand our online services. They might be calling to open a new account or requiring help and support with an existing account, you will be ensuring their queries are answered effectively whilst always maintaining a positive Castle Trust Bank brand.

Omni Capital, our retail finance division, partners with retailers nationwide to provide their customers with credit solutions, that allow them to spread the cost of their purchases. You will be responsible for dealing with a variety of customer queries about their account status and balance, through to if they are having difficulty in making payments. Whilst every customer is unique, the types of queries you will be dealing with each day will soon become familiar to you.

We also manage customer contact through email and messages sent through our online portal, so your written output needs to be of a high standard.
